On the very tip of a rocky headland, the Tip of Cape York is the northernmost point of mainland Australia. It is marked with a sign that reads: "You are standing at the northernmost point of mainland Australia," creating photo-opportunities for those who want to prove that they were there.

The tip can be reached on foot from a car park that is located about a 15-minute walk away. It is an easy walk, making it possible to carry a picnic basket and settle down for a picnic whilst enjoying the beautiful surroundings and views.
